For the weekly sync: the Pelmora shipping-fee rules engine now evaluates zone, weight tier, and carrier surcharge in a fixed pass order, which removed the nondeterminism we saw in the Havenford pilot. Rule authors should not override precedence; instead, adjust the tunable weights, which ops can hot-reload without redeploying the evaluator. We verified that rounding happens once, after all multipliers apply, matching finance's expectations. The current production constants, as deployed to the Pelmora evaluator, are shown below.

constants for yaduf-fahag:
BUDGETS = {
    "kelix": 528,
    "briwyn": 734,
}

Context: Ardenfell line margins slipped three points over two quarters. Drivers: input steel costs, aggressive discounting at the Westmoor branch, and a stale price book. Proposal: uplift list prices four percent, tighten discount authority to regional level, sunset the two lowest-margin SKUs. Risk: volume loss at Halverton accounts, estimated under two percent. Decision requested at Thursday's review. Modelling assumptions are in the appendix pack. The commercial reasoning leadership wants kept close is noted directly below.

board note of tajop-yajof: The finance team signed off on a budget of $77.6 million for Project Pramir.

# Corvid Hub Environments: The Flaky DNS Saga

Plugin authors, heads up: the sandbox environment occasionally fails to resolve internal service names. It's not your plugin — the sandbox resolver drops queries under load, so you'll see intermittent connection errors that vanish on retry. We've pinned the resolver settings and added retries at the gateway, which mostly tames it. If you're testing network-heavy plugins, build in retry logic anyway. The sandbox currently runs with these resolver values.

service settings:
QUENAEL_HOST=quenael.tolvaqlabs.internal
QUENAEL_PORT=9000